If you regularly apply and remove your own nail polish, you may notice that, over time, your nails don't look quite like they should—something you may not experience if you regularly head to a professional for a manicure. There's a singular reason for this: Your nail polish remover is likely to blame. Salons—ethical ones, anyway—utilize safe formulas to protect your nails during the polish-removal process. Ultimately, the removers the experts choose are often better quality than the cheap, acetone-based bottles readily available in drugstores.

Safety and quality should be your main priorities when you shop for a nail polish remover. To find a suitable option, keep an eye out for products formulated with better-for-you ingredients, like soy or plant-based alcohols, nourishing oils, and essential vitamins. Since searching for those can be something of a task, allow us to do the heavy work for you. And speaking of work—some of the natural-based formulas on this list might require a bit more elbow grease when you use them on polish. This isn't a bad thing—and it doesn't mean they're less effective. We're simply used to those chemical-rich liquids that burn through polish. The only problem with that speedy approach? Those harsh formulas are wreaking havoc on your nails, nail beds, and cuticles. 

Ahead you'll find 10 of our favorite nail polish removers—none of which will harm your nails during the removal process. They also showcase how far polish remover has come in the last few years: Though some on this list are conventional liquids, others include pots (dip your finger in, pull it out, and no more polish!) and wipes, which are perfect for on-the-go use. Whatever formulation you're into, stock up on these essentials—your nails will thank you.

Not a fan of liquid removers? We get it—spills are daunting. Enter The Sign Tribe's nail polish remover cream. The acetone-free formula is packed with macadamia, almond, argan, and sesame oils, along with vitamin E to deeply nourish cuticles and nail beds while getting them squeaky clean. Just keep in mind that it only works on regular polish—not gel.
